## Changelog — Trundlepost Webhooks 2.9

Default behavior for the parcel-tracking webhook has changed: delivery events are now batched every 30 seconds instead of sent individually, and failed deliveries retry with exponential backoff rather than fixed intervals. Support should expect fewer duplicate-event complaints but slightly delayed notifications. Customers on legacy plans keep the old behavior until migrated. The new default settings are listed below.

deployment values, fahag-bahop:
wenath:
  log_level: warn
  metrics_host: metrics.wenath.tolvaqsys.internal
  pool_size: 16

Subject: Capacity decision, Norfell plant. Demand for the Arclite coupling line exceeded forecast by 14% two quarters running. Options reviewed: third shift at Norfell, or contract overflow to the Braddock facility. Recommendation: approve third shift effective next quarter; capital outlay limited to tooling refresh. Overflow contracting rejected on margin and quality grounds. Ops will report utilization monthly. Decision requested by the next board session. A restricted note on related business plans follows below.

board note of tagug-hahag: Praionax Logistics is in early talks to buy Julaxek Group for about $36.3 million. The Julmir launch date is March 1, and nothing goes to the press before then.

Quick heads-up on Pinwheel UI versioning: we cut a minor release every sprint, and anything touching component props needs a changeset file in the PR. No changeset, no merge — the bot will nag you. Majors are rare and go through the design council first. The full policy, with examples of what counts as breaking, lives on the internal page below.

wiki page, bahip-yahip: https://grafana.qirvanlabs.corp/browse/display/projects/cc3a1b9dbfc9

## Ticket: Config drift on Graphscope prod nodes

During last night's page, I noticed the three Graphscope renderer nodes are no longer running identical configs. Node two has a larger layout cache and a different edge-bundling threshold, which explains the inconsistent render times users reported. Please reconcile all nodes against the canonical values before closing. For reference, the intended production configuration follows.

settings of yajog-fadug:
[pelax]
team = norok
access_code = ac_3e542d
owner = norius.siliel
host = pelax.zemvarforge.example
port = 6379
peer = holmir.norvanet.local
salt = 71bb9429
pin = 8953